# Flaglight Rollouts — Approvals

Quick version for on-call: any rollout touching more than 5% of traffic needs an approval in Flaglight before the ramp continues. Kill switches don't need approval — just flip them and note it in the incident channel. Scheduled ramps pause automatically if error budget burns hot. If you're stuck at 2 a.m. with a pending approval, there's one person authorized to override, and that's the approver below.

account owner for tagep-bafof: Norael Gilax Juleth

Please cascade the following to your branch managers with care. Effective next quarter, we will stop accepting new orders for the Parlane appliance series. Existing stock may be sold through, but no replenishment will be issued after the cut-off. Warranty service continues for the full contractual period; spares will route through the Hartveil depot. Branch managers should prepare customer scripts using the attached guidance and avoid speculation about successor products. The confidential summary of the related business plans appears below.

internal memo for kadug-tawep: The northern region missed its Wenvan quota by 27.3 percent last quarter. Soroxox Holdings plans to lower the Aldix list price by 8.2 percent in November. The steering committee signed off on a budget of $264.1 million for Project Briix. The renewal with Quenethax Freight closes at $65.6 million a year, 21.0 percent below the last contract.

## Partner SFTP Drop — Norvale Feeds

Norvale uploads inventory files nightly between 01:00 and 03:00. If a file is missing or malformed, do not ask the partner to re-upload until you've checked the ingest queue for a stuck job. Retry steps, file naming rules, and escalation contacts are maintained on the page below.

operations page: https://confluence.lumicsys.internal/projects/display/projects/display